What they do

A Nurse Case Manager applies nursing expertise to coordinate a patient's medical care and provides advocacy to help them get the best and most affordable care. Develop care plans including discharge planning, coordinate delivery among providers, and teach patients and families how to follow the plan. They may also help patients navigate insurance and other healthcare bureaucracies and access related social services. May work with patients who have chronic illnesses or other complex medical needs. Works at a hospital or other healthcare facility; may follow patients throughout the span of their treatment.

Hospice of Humboldt is looking for a Full-time Case Manager Nurse for the Palliative Care team. The Case Manager RN is part of a multidisciplinary Palliative Care team providing specialized medical care for people with chronic and/or complex conditions. While focused on community-based palliative care, this role will be cross-trained in hospice care to ensure a seamless transition for patients who may need end-of-life services. Minimum Qualifications Graduate of an accredited nursing program. Current California Registered Nurse license. Minimum of one (1) year of experience as a professional nurse within the previous three (3) years or equivalent experience in a BSN program. Valid driver's license, proof of acceptable automobile insurance coverage, and reliable transportation. Reliable mobile phone with plan that provides good local coverage. Basic computer skills.
